Define uma barreira que persiste em diferentes execuções de gráfico.
Uma barreira representa um mapa de valor-chave, onde cada chave é uma string e cada valor é uma tupla de tensores.
Em tempo de execução, a barreira contém elementos 'completos' e 'incompletos'. Um elemento completo tem tensores definidos para todos os componentes de sua tupla de valor e pode ser acessado usando BarrierTakeMany. Um elemento incompleto tem alguns componentes indefinidos em sua tupla de valor e pode ser atualizado usando BarrierInsertMany.
Classes aninhadas
classe | Barrier.Options | Atributos opcionais para Barrier |
Métodos Públicos
Output <String> | asOutput () Retorna o identificador simbólico de um tensor. |
estáticos Barrier.Options | capacidade (capacidade Long) |
estáticos Barrier.Options | recipiente (recipiente String) |
estática Barreira | criar ( Scope escopo, List <Class <? >> componentTypes, Options ... Opções) Método de fábrica para criar uma classe envolvendo uma nova operação de barreira. |
Output <String> | pega () A alça da barreira. |
estáticos Barrier.Options | |
estáticos Barrier.Options | sharedName (String sharedName) |
Métodos herdados
Métodos Públicos
pública Output <String> asOutput ()
Retorna o identificador simbólico de um tensor.
As entradas para as operações do TensorFlow são saídas de outra operação do TensorFlow. Este método é usado para obter um identificador simbólico que representa o cálculo da entrada.
public static Barrier.Options capacidade (capacidade Long)
Parâmetros
capacidade | A capacidade da barreira. A capacidade padrão é MAX_INT32, que é a maior capacidade da fila subjacente. |
---|
public static Barrier.Options recipiente (recipiente String)
Parâmetros
recipiente | Se não estiver vazio, esta barreira é colocada no recipiente fornecido. Caso contrário, um contêiner padrão é usado. |
---|
public static Barreira criar ( Scope escopo, List <Class <? >> componentTypes, Options ... Opções)
Método de fábrica para criar uma classe envolvendo uma nova operação de barreira.
Parâmetros
alcance | escopo atual |
---|---|
componentTypes | O tipo de cada componente em um valor. |
opções | carrega valores de atributos opcionais |
Devoluções
- uma nova instância de barreira
public static Barrier.Options formas (List < Forma > formas)
Parâmetros
formas | A forma de cada componente em um valor. Cada forma deve ser 1 na primeira dimensão. O comprimento deste attr deve ser igual ao comprimento de component_types. |
---|
public static Barrier.Options sharedName (String sharedName)
Parâmetros
sharedName | Se não estiver vazio, essa barreira será compartilhada com o nome fornecido em várias sessões. |
---|